Output 9bb617110b359e113fe22d41e08aa4e8a8d01b20d89d2ba4c7e8cfaf4330707d:0

value
598261
script pubkey
OP_0 OP_PUSHBYTES_20 3305948c438179af73759d23227552ad484e2e98
address
bc1qxvzefrzrs9u67um4n53jya2j44yyut5cj8h87u
transaction
9bb617110b359e113fe22d41e08aa4e8a8d01b20d89d2ba4c7e8cfaf4330707d
confirmations
129413
spent
true